Celebrating Sustainable Excellence in the Caribbean
The Caribbean region is renowned for its breathtaking landscapes, rich culture, and vibrant communities, but it is equally celebrated for its commitment to sustainable tourism. Recently, the Caribbean Tourism Organization (CTO) held an inspiring ceremony to honor the winners of the 2026 Caribbean Sustainable Tourism Awards. This event highlights not only the awardees' achievements but also the broader movement towards responsible travel practices in this beautiful part of the world.
Recognizing Passionate Innovators
The winners of the awards are leaders in their fields, showcasing innovations that promote environmental stewardship, cultural preservation, and community development. For instance, the sustainable initiatives implemented by various hotels and tour operators demonstrate a commitment to reducing their carbon footprint, supporting local artisans, and conserving natural resources. These efforts resonate with travelers seeking experiences that contribute positively to the places they visit.
